How to apply wall texture spray? Spray in random circular patterns. Drag the knife across the texture material without any pressure. You can always apply more pressure on a second pass if you need to. However, if you apply too much pressure on the first pass, you’ll just smear the texture into one large blob.

What to spray on webworms?
Bacillus thuringiensis (Bt) sprays are a safer alternative and ideal for use in home situations. Bt is most effective when applied to small caterpillars. Unless the webbing is widespread, it is not necessary to treat the entire canopy. When treating isolated webs, spray the leaves next to webs.
How long spray paint between coats?
You must get all the coats needed on the piece you are spraying within an hour. If you can’t get this done, wait 48 hours to apply a new coat. If you add a coat before this waiting period, you run the risk of the paint wrinkling.

What is jet spray nozzles?
A Straight Jet nozzle uses a straight orifice to produce a concentrated jet stream with a spray angle of 0° Straight Jet nozzles can be very useful for a wide variety of applications. They are often used in washing applications and other situations that call for concentrated flow and high impact.

How long after sugaring can you spray tan?
For best results, keep 48 hours between your sugaring appointment and spray tanning. Attempting a spray tan within the 48 hour window can result in orange dots in the deep newly hair free pores. What is the ingredients for pepper spray?
Components. The active ingredient in pepper spray is capsaicin, which is derived from the fruit of plants in the genus Capsicum, including chilis. Extraction of oleoresin capsicum (OC) from peppers requires capsicum to be finely ground, from which capsaicin is then extracted using an organic solvent such as ethanol.

Why does my airless sprayer spit when i use attachments?
Spray guns spit when air is being introduced into the fluid outside of at the air cap. … A loose fluid nozzle does not properly seat in the tip of the spray gun and causes air to enter the fluid supply resulting in spitting.
